I guess I could have asked these in an email, but I figured that maybe I'm not the only one wondering about some of these things. So here goes.
First, a little background: I've been vaping on and off for about 2 years now. I say on and off because I'll vape for about a month, and then I'd develop a real dry, unproductive cough using PG. I originally thought it had to do with the really poor quality control of Chinese e-fluids, but now I'm not sure that was it.
Then when I came back to it about 2 months ago, and the scene had changed so much. Finally we had quality sources of e-liquid made in the US!
So, after some recommendations, I start trying out e-liquids from FSUSA. And man, they were great!
Most of everything I've tried were 50/50 mixes, and I was a happy camper again.

But about 2 and a half weeks ago, I started to develop that dry, dry cough again. So I stopped, went back to analogs, and in about 2 days that dry cough disappeared. Just my normal morning, clear the pipes out cough I've had since I started smoking over 40 years ago.
This time instead of getting frustrated, I got mad! I started asking myself why so many others DON'T have this problem? So I started experimenting, and I think you can see where I'm going with this...
Now, I'm not saying that I have a PG allergy, per se. I've tried topical application of pure PG on my skin, and I haven't seen any irritation, even after hours of experimenting, so it may not be an allergy.
But my lungs sure don't seem to care for it.
I then tried the last couple of days vaping the only 100% VG I had - a 10ml bottle of peppermint (24mg) that I mentioned in another post. Bang! No dry coughing. And I got up this morning with that typical feeling of "Dear God, I am getting old!"
You know - normal...

Anyway, before this thing turns into something the size of Atlas Shrugged, here's my questions:
1. I'd like to thin the VG enough to fill a carto or a Tank system so that it can flow well enough to feed without clogging up or dry burning. Does anyone have a good "tried and true" per milliliter solution/recipe of how much distilled water I should add without losing flavor and vapor production?
(I hate wasting e-fluid while experimenting, so if someone else already has an answer, I'd appreciate it. In the mean time, I'll be dripping this Peppermint. That seems to work OK, and it's giving me my daily fix of nicotine for now.)
2. Is there a tobacco flavor like PureCig out there that tastes the same in a 100% VG, or would that change the flavor to much? Darn it, I LIKE PureCig, but the PG in it just ain't gonna work for me.
